logo

Output 77f421620cbd234d34429a9b91809245102be74a9208f62436356f86d9e5cf9e:1

value
6249421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5bd18ef7a7959e19db050db2b353108b2c10da OP_EQUAL
address
3EfjsT7PzvRJPL932wuJMEXg1LEpankhNR
transaction
77f421620cbd234d34429a9b91809245102be74a9208f62436356f86d9e5cf9e